After the Civil War the American government did everything possible to restrict, starve, cheat, and kill the Indians. The retributive battle of Wounded Knee took place four years after General Custer’s ignominious defeat and demise at the Little Big Horn. The story recounts how the Harrison administration and a Republican Congress wrenched ownership of the Sioux reservation from Sitting Bull’s helpless hands. Narrator Jonathan Davis inflects his voice by raising and lowering its volume, sometimes drifting off for the last word or two. He pauses just a little too long between sentences, thereby breaking the cadence and inviting ennui. The politics promised in the title comes at a high price as listeners must struggle to assemble the disorganized paragraphs about Democrats versus Republicans.
